Sanya Banshan Peninsula Sailing Port is a sailing harbor on Hainan Island, located on the picturesque Luhuitou Peninsula, overlooking the South China Sea Guanyin and facing Phoenix Island, with a unique natural sheltered harbor.
It is not only the designated stop and competition village for the Chinese leg of the Volvo Ocean Race, but also features a yacht club, restaurant, café, hotel, and sailing school.
The port has 325 all-weather berths, capable of accommodating yachts up to 40 meters in length, offering yacht charter and professional sailing training courses.
